I don't know about the fantom G, but I owned a Fantom X 61 for two or three years. It was a great sounding board. I had one expansion board which I installed. It had a lot of pianos and other sounds on it(and rhythms)which added to the board. It holds four expansion boards(which cost about $250 each). With all the expansions boards installed it is a monster, but you will have paid dearly. I was totally satisfied with one board installed.
It was well built and convenient to get around on. I llked the pads which could be manipulated to serve several purposes. I am sure, however, that the Fantom G must be better. I think most of the expansion board sounds are included stock. It has that large screen and mouse capability. They cost considerably more than the X.
If it a factor at all for your use, the Fantom X is light to port. It weighed about 25 pounds.
